Among the Clouds

Among the Clouds is a painting by Danny Jarjour, drawn first and transferred precisely, taped for crisp edges and built in layers of paint, a process he has described as more like engineering a work of art than painting one.

Posted framed in September 2022; the wall behind it changes from picture to picture, and Jarjour keeps a whole highlight of wall mock ups, so the rooms are stagings, not an address.

Danny Jarjour

Danny Jarjour is a Montreal painter and digital artist working in hard edge geometric abstraction, with Carmen Herrera and Victor Vasarely among his influences. He turned seriously to geometric work in 2016 and is represented by Vallée Art Contemporain in Vieux Montreal.
